Who is Dr. Kimonis, Clinical Geneticist in Orange, CA?
Dr. Virginia Kimonis, MD is a Clinical Geneticist, who primarily practices in Orange, CA with 1 additional practice location. She has been practicing for over 43 years and is board certified by the American Board of Medical Genetics and American Board of Pediatrics.
